Frequently asked questions

What is tax and why is it important?
Tax is a mandatory financial charge or some other type of levy imposed upon a taxpayer by a governmental organization in order to fund various public expenditures. A failure to pay, or evasion of or resistance to taxation, is usually punishable by law. Taxes consist of direct or indirect taxes and may be paid in money or as its labor equivalent.The purpose of taxation is to finance government expenditure. Without taxation, there would be no public goods and services, such as roads, schools, and national defense. The government needs money to provide these things and taxation is the most efficient way to raise the necessary funds.Taxation is also important because it helps to reduce inequality and can be used to fund social welfare programs that help the most vulnerable in society. It can also be used to encourage or discourage certain behaviors, such as smoking or drinking.In sum, taxation is important because it is necessary to finance government expenditure and because it can be used to achieve a number of social objectives.
WHAT IS tax ON explain?
There are two types of taxes: direct and indirect. Direct taxes are levied directly on the income or property of individuals and businesses, while indirect taxes are levied on the sale of goods and services. The most common direct taxes in the United States are the federal income tax and the payroll tax. The most common indirect taxes are the sales tax and the gasoline tax.
